Why a 42V charger belongs with a 36V or 37V battery
Although the battery says 36V or 37V, an e-bike battery is charged to approximately 42V when fully charged. This is because the lithium cells in the battery are each charged to 4.2V: 10×4.2=42. Therefore, all Phylion/Joycube batteries in this category use a 42V charger.
The 2A (2 ampere) designation indicates the charging current, or the speed at which the battery is charged. In practice, this means a 13Ah battery takes about 6 to 7 hours to fully charge.
Most Phylion/Joycube batteries are not suitable for fast charging (higher charging current). Charging with a higher amperage can lead to extra wear and a shorter battery lifespan.

First check if the power outlet works and if the light on the charger is on, indicating it’s properly connected to the mains. If the light won’t turn red, check if the RCA plug (2-pin) is making good contact with the battery (sometimes moving the plug up and down a bit helps). Still not charging? Then the problem could be in the charger or the battery. Use our step-by-step plan to easily test this yourself.
If the charger shows no light, there’s a high chance the charger is defective. If the light is on but the battery isn’t charging, the problem is often with the battery or the connection. By testing another charger (if possible), you can quickly rule this out.
